The Air Force is making final preparations for the second hypersonic flight test by the X-51A Waverider slated to launch this spring from Edwards Air Force Base, Calif. The X-51A team made some slight vehicle modifications following the May 26, 2010 longest-ever hypersonic flight powered by a supersonic combustion ramjet engine. Charlie Brink, Air Force Research Laboratory's X-51A technology demonstrator program manager; Joseph Vogel, Boeing Phantom Works/Defense, Space and Security Director of Hypersonics X-51A program manager; and George Thum, X-51A Program Manager, Pratt & Whitney Rocketdyne, will participate in a roundtable to discuss the upcoming X-51A test flight.
